Islamabad: Minister for Poverty Alleviation and Social Safety Syed Imran Ahmad Shah has emphasized the importance of employability-oriented initiatives to support social protection programs and foster economic empowerment. He discussed this during a meeting with the Vice Chancellor of the National Skills University Islamabad, Professor Dr. Saud Altaf.
According to Radio Pakistan, the Minister reaffirmed the government's commitment to safeguarding vulnerable and underprivileged communities. He highlighted the need for integrating employment-focused strategies with existing social protection measures to create sustainable opportunities for economic advancement.
